The Significance of Furring Strips in Metal Roofing

Furring strips are indispensable when installing metal roofs. They serve as a robust framework that supports the roofing material and facilitates ventilation. By creating a gap between the metal roof and the underlying structure, furring strips help prevent moisture buildup and promote air circulation.

Selecting the right size for your furring strips is crucial. The dimensions can impact both the performance and longevity of your roof. Too thin, and they may weaken the roof, leading to sagging or warping over time. Conversely, too thick, and they can add unnecessary weight, making installation more challenging.

To determine the ideal size, consider the type of metal roofing you’re using, local weather conditions, and the weight of the roofing material. For instance, in areas with heavy snowfall, thicker furring strips might be necessary to withstand the extra load.

The spacing between furring strips should adhere to manufacturer guidelines, typically ranging from 16 to 24 inches apart. This spacing provides adequate support and ventilation. Common pitfalls include underestimating the weight of the metal roofing or overlooking thermal expansion, which can result in misalignment and premature wear. Standard Sizes for Furring Strips

Understanding standard furring strip sizes is essential for a strong and efficient metal roof. Here’s a breakdown to help you make informed choices:

Standard Sizes Explained

Furring strips, or battens, come in various sizes suited for different applications. The size significantly impacts your metal roof’s performance and longevity.

  • 1×2 Inches: Suitable for lighter projects, these strips may not provide adequate support for metal roofing panels and are often used for interior applications or as spacers.
  • 1×3 Inches: Commonly recommended for metal roofing, this size offers balanced support and is easy to install, ensuring a stable base while allowing for proper ventilation.
  • 2×2 Inches: Thicker than the 1×3, these strips provide enhanced support, making them ideal for areas with heavy snowfall or strong winds.
  • 2×4 Inches: For heavy-duty applications, 2×4 furring strips deliver maximum support for roofs with large spans or heavy loads.

Boosting Insulation Performance

Well-sized furring strips, typically 1×3 inches or larger, are crucial for the insulation effectiveness of your metal roofing. They create a necessary gap between the metal panels and the roof deck, aiding in several key ways:

  • Reducing Thermal Bridging: Properly sized furring strips minimize direct heat transfer through the metal panels to the roof deck, establishing an insulating barrier that helps maintain stable indoor temperatures. This results in reduced energy costs.
  • Improving Ventilation: The right thickness and spacing of furring strips ensure adequate airflow beneath the metal roof. This ventilation is essential for regulating temperatures and preventing moisture buildup, which can compromise insulation efficiency.
  • Supporting Insulation Materials: Correctly sized furring strips provide a stable base for additional layers of insulation, ensuring that materials remain properly positioned and enhancing their performance. Thinner strips may not offer the necessary support, leading to gaps and reduced insulation efficiency.
